Kale Water Nutrition. one cup (130 grams) of cooked kale provides 485 milligrams (mg) of potassium. regardless, kale remains a highly nutritious food to include as part of a healthful dietary pattern. This article examines the facts and myths behind kale’s potential benefits. A 2019 report notes a potential link between consuming fiber and lower blood lipid (fat) levels and blood pressure. Kale is a great source of vitamins a, k, and c, as well as potassium and calcium. however, does it deserve all the hype? The following kale nutrition facts are provided by the u.s. 1) kale is a significant. kale nutrition facts. One cup of raw kale (20.6g) provides 7.2 calories, 0.6g of protein, 0.9g of carbohydrates, and 0.3g of fat.
